Comprehending Yorkshire Terriers

Before diving into the specifics of breeders, it is essential to understand what makes Yorkshire Terriers unique. This breed normally weighs in between 4 to 7 pounds and stands about 7 to 8 inches high at the shoulder. Known for their long, smooth hair and dynamic energy, Yorkies are affectionate, smart, and frequently form strong bonds with their owners.

Advantages of Getting a Yorkshire Terrier from a Reputable Breeder

Picking a trustworthy breeder over an animal store or puppy mill has substantial advantages:

AdvantagesDescription
Health ScreeningsReliable breeders carry out health tests to minimize genetic issues.
Early SocializationExcellent breeders expose puppies to numerous environments and people early on.

What are the common health concerns in Yorkshire Terriers?Common health concerns consist of dental concerns, patellar luxation, and particular skin problem. Routine veterinary check-ups are important for early detection of potential problems.
